Virtual Assistant Services: Your Skills, Their Support
If you’re highly organized and have strong administrative skills, a virtual assistant (VA) business is another great low investment business idea. Many busy entrepreneurs and executives need help with tasks such as scheduling appointments, managing emails, handling customer service, and conducting research. As a virtual assistant, you can provide these services remotely, giving you the freedom to work from anywhere in the world. Virtual assistant roles can be extremely diverse, ranging from personal tasks like booking appointments to professional tasks like compiling reports. All you need is a computer, internet access, and excellent communication skills. Market your services on platforms like LinkedIn and Indeed, or network within online communities for entrepreneurs. To stand out from the competition, build a portfolio of your skills and accomplishments. Showcase your ability to manage multiple tasks simultaneously, meet deadlines, and provide exceptional customer service. Highlight your proficiency in software programs such as Microsoft Office Suite, Zoom, and project management tools like Asana or Trello. Offer a range of services to cater to different client needs and budgets. Some virtual assistants specialize in specific areas, such as social media management, bookkeeping, or marketing. Others offer more general administrative support. To maximize your income, consider upselling your services as your clients’ businesses grow. For example, if you start by managing their email inbox, you could eventually offer to handle their social media accounts, customer service, or even their marketing campaigns.
Many successful VAs make sure to protect themselves by using a contract on their client agreements. This contract should clearly outline the scope of work, hourly rate, payment terms, and termination policy. Having a legal agreement is beneficial in the event of a dispute.
It’s also important to ensure you’re charging a fair going rate. Most virtual assistants charge an hourly rate or a fixed monthly fee dependent on the job and hours.

affiliate marketing: Promote and Profit
Affiliate marketing allows you to earn commissions by promoting other companies’ products or services. Find a product or service that resonates with your audience, become an affiliate through their specific program (or platforms like Impact), and start recommending it to your followers. For instance, if you write about personal finance, consider becoming an affiliate for financial software or online courses. You can embed affiliate links in your blog posts, social media updates, or email newsletters. When someone clicks on your link and makes a purchase, you earn a commission. The key to success with affiliate marketing is to focus on providing genuine value to your audience such as unbiased product reviews, and comparison guides. Don’t simply promote products just for the sake of earning a commission. Choose products or services that you genuinely believe in and that will benefit your audience. Building trust with your audience is essential for long-term success. It’s also important to disclose that you are an affiliate, as required by law, to build transparency and earn respect. Over time, test different promotional strategies to see what works best for your audience. Evaluate different product offerings and their associated commission structures. As you refine your approach, you can scale your affiliate marketing efforts and generate a substantial income stream. One area that’s often overlooked in affiliate marketing is testing. Run A/B tests on your promotion campaigns and see which ones perform best.
Many affiliate marketers also struggle with selecting the right product. Promote products that you personally use (and enjoy) to build trust with your audience.

Dropshipping: Sell Products, Skip Inventory
Dropshipping allows you to sell products online without having to hold any inventory yourself. You simply create an online store, list products from suppliers, and when a customer places an order, the supplier ships the product directly to the customer. Your profit is the difference between the price you charge the customer and the price you pay the supplier. This eliminates the need for a large upfront investment in inventory. Platforms such as Shopify make it easy to create an online store and integrate with dropshipping suppliers. You can also use marketplaces like eBay and Etsy to sell dropshipped products. To succeed with dropshipping, focus on finding niche products that are in high demand but have limited competition. Conduct thorough market research to identify profitable product categories and suppliers. Create a visually appealing and user-friendly online store. Optimize your product listings for search engines to attract more customers. Provide excellent customer service to build trust and loyalty. Run targeted advertising campaigns on social media platforms to drive traffic to your online store. As your business grows, consider automating tasks such as order fulfillment and customer service. By continually refining your marketing strategies and streamlining your operations, you can scale your dropshipping business and generate a substantial income stream consistently. Also, pay attention to product reviews from customers. Bad reviews are a signal to discontinue the product and look for an alternative supplier.
Don’t be afraid to invest a bit into attractive product photography when showcasing your catalog.
It is vital to maintain enough buffer in your product prices to account for shipping and other unpredictable costs.
